Venture Capital Markets Association offers a rescue plan for junior financings. Should anyone misunderstand this British Columbia group’s stance on the Investment Industry Regulatory Organization of Canada, Don Mosher’s quick to clarify matters.
“We want to throw IIROC right out of the goddamn province. The hell with them.” The B.C. Securities Commission should be doing that job, he declares, but only a radically restructured BCSC could do it fairly. Put simply, that’s the manifesto of the Venture Capital Markets Association expressed to B.C.’s legislature in an open letter that’s gaining “overwhelming” support.
The group fears for the viability of the junior exploration sector, already hammered by the lengthy downturn. “Strangulation through regulation” threatens the juniors’ ability to raise capital, the VCMA argues. As a result the entire sector, and the thousands of jobs it supports, faces a “death knell.”
